Pharmaceutical Membrane Filtration Market Size, Share, Growth Trends and Forecast Analysis 2035

The Pharmaceutical Membrane Filtration Market encompasses membrane-based filtration technologies used throughout pharmaceutical and biotechnology manufacturing. These systems can support sterile filtration, clarification, concentration, purification, and separation of pharmaceutical products, biological materials, water, and process streams.

Market Drivers

Expansion of Biopharmaceutical Manufacturing

The growing production of biologics, vaccines, monoclonal antibodies, recombinant proteins, and other complex therapies is increasing demand for advanced filtration technologies.

Increasing Need for Sterile Processing

Pharmaceutical manufacturers must maintain strict contamination-control standards. Membrane filtration is widely used to support sterile processing and protect pharmaceutical products from unwanted microorganisms and particles.

Rising Demand for High-Purity Products

Pharmaceutical manufacturing requires carefully controlled process conditions. Advanced membrane systems can help remove impurities and unwanted substances while supporting product quality.

Growth of Single-Use Manufacturing

Single-use bioprocessing systems are gaining adoption in pharmaceutical and biotechnology facilities. Disposable membrane filters and filtration assemblies can complement these manufacturing approaches by reducing cleaning requirements and cross-contamination risks.

Technological Advancements

Manufacturers are developing membranes with improved selectivity, flow rates, durability, and chemical compatibility. Advances in membrane materials are expanding the range of pharmaceutical processing applications.

Market Challenges

High-quality pharmaceutical filtration systems can involve substantial costs, particularly when facilities require validated equipment and specialized membrane materials.

Filter fouling and membrane performance degradation can affect process efficiency. Manufacturers must carefully select membrane characteristics based on the product and process conditions.

Validation and regulatory compliance can also increase development and implementation requirements. Pharmaceutical facilities need documented processes to demonstrate consistent filtration performance.

Industry Trends

A major trend is the increasing adoption of single-use filtration systems. Disposable assemblies can simplify manufacturing workflows and reduce cleaning and sterilization requirements.

Biopharmaceutical manufacturing is also driving demand for specialized membrane technologies capable of handling complex biological products.

Another trend is the integration of filtration systems with automated manufacturing platforms. Automation can improve process consistency, monitoring, and production efficiency.

Manufacturers are also developing membranes with greater selectivity and improved resistance to fouling. These innovations can help pharmaceutical companies optimize filtration performance.

Sustainability is becoming increasingly relevant. Companies are exploring ways to reduce water consumption, energy use, waste, and resource requirements associated with pharmaceutical manufacturing.
